Dutasteride is a dual inhibitor of 5α-reductase types I and II (Kis = 6 and 7 nM, respectively).1,2,3 Its inhibition is time-dependent inhibitor with apparent Ki values of 17 and 4.3 nM at 10- and 30-minute reaction times, respectively.1 Dutasteride decreases prostate weight in a rat model of benign prostatic hypertrophy induced by testosterone after castration when administered daily for 28 days at doses of 0.045 mg/kg as a solution or 0.756 mg/kg in subcutaneous microspheres.4 It also decreases prostate weight in large probasin-large T antigen mice, a transgenic model of prostate cancer.5 Formulations containing dutasteride have been used in the treatment of benign prostatic hyperplasia.
